Tower Defense: Active Defensive
The TD Active Defense is not necessarily a great graphics or a rousing Soundtrack, but with a quick and uncomplicated entry.
- The Interface of Active Defense is limited to the bare necessities and gives you a very good Overview.
- The Gameplay you will understand even without the Tutorial. This allows you to get started quickly.
- To master easy to understand, difficult: The difficulty of Active Defense is relatively high. Each Tower must be supplied with energy, which requires additional strategy.

Tower Defense: Gemcraft Labyrinth
No turrets, but the gems are waiting for you in Gemcraft Labyrinth. This Tower Defense is not only complex, but takes you into an exciting Fantasy world.
- As a young magician you must save your village from monsters. With the help of powerful gems that succeeds them. Rarely do you have a Tower Defense with such a background history.
- The gems can be combined, making these Browser-TD has very much depth. Against various monsters, only certain precious stones is helping.
- Gemcraft Labyrinth tells a scary story in a Fantasy world. The gloomy Soundtrack contributes to the atmosphere.
